Description de poste

Durabuilt Windows & Doors is one of Western Canada’s largest window and door manufacturers, proudly serving homeowners, builders, contractors, and retailers since 1988.

Headquartered in Edmonton, Alberta, we are recognized as one of Canada’s Best Managed Companies; a reflection not only of our innovative products, but of the incredible people behind them.

We are a team of doers, thinkers, and problem-solvers who care deeply about each other and the customers we serve.

If you are passionate about meaningful work, building relationships, and contributing to a trusted Canadian brand, you’ll feel right at home with us.

What This Role Is All About As a Production Assembler, you play a key role on our plant floor by helping manufacture high-quality windows and doors.

You will work closely with team members to ensure products meet our standards for quality, efficiency, and safety.

This role is ideal for someone who enjoys hands-on work, takes pride in craftsmanship, and thrives in a team-oriented environment.

Production & Quality Work collaboratively with team members to meet production targets with high quality and accuracy.

Assemble windows and doors using hand tools, power tools, and production equipment.

Complete all tasks safely and efficiently while meeting daily production timelines.

Follow quality control standards and ensure all finished products meet specifications.

Safety & Housekeeping Identify and correctly use required personal protective equipment (PPE).

Maintain a clean and organized work area, ensuring waste and debris are removed regularly.

Follow all injury-prevention practices, safety regulations, and company procedures.

Report hazards, unsafe conditions, or potential risks immediately.

Equipment & Process Support Maintain tools, equipment, and materials in a clean and professional manner.

Use measurement tools (mm, inches) accurately during assembly tasks.

Support continuous improvement processes, including Lean and 6S practices.

Use computer applications and systems as required for production tasks.

Your Skills & Background High School Diploma or GED required.

WHMIS certification required; Standard First Aid is an asset.

1+ years of experience assembling windows, doors, or other manufacturing products.

Experience using hand tools, saws, cutting tools, and measurement equipment.

Comfortable working with both metric and imperial measurements.

Ability to work in a fast-paced, diverse, and team-oriented manufacturing environment.

Familiarity with Lean manufacturing and 6S principles is an asset.

Strong attention to detail, reliability, and commitment to safe work practices.

Working Conditions Plant / warehouse environment with ongoing standing, lifting, and repetitive tasks.

Use of hand and power tools throughout the workday.

Exposure to noise, dust, and temperature fluctuations depending on season.

Must be able to lift up to 20–40 lbs regularly and follow all safety protocols.

PPE required (safety boots, safety glasses, hearing protection, etc.).

Fast-paced environment with production deadlines and team collaboration.
